Why Website Copy Matters More Than Most Businesses Realize

Most visitors don’t read a website the way they read an article or a book. They skim. Their eyes jump around the page, looking for signals that they’re in the right place. A headline, maybe a bold phrase, a quick paragraph. That’s usually enough for someone to decide whether they stay or leave.

That’s why website copy has very little time to make sense. It has to swiftly describe what the company does, why it is important, and what the visitor should do next. Not rushed exactly, but efficient. Clear.

People see immediately when the message is muddled or too complicated. Although they can sense it, they might not know why the page is confusing. And usually, they leave before the business has had a chance to explain itself.

Understanding the Target Audience

Every business has an audience, even if it feels broad at first. A software company might serve startups. A consulting firm might focus on helping businesses grow. Whatever the case, the copy needs to reflect the needs of those readers.

That means asking some basic but important questions. What problems are people trying to solve? What worries might they have before choosing a service? And what kind of language feels natural to them?

Sometimes the answers are straightforward. Other times it takes a bit of digging. But once those motivations are clear, writing becomes much easier because the message has a direction.

Ideally, visitors should feel like the website understands them. Not in a dramatic way, just in a quiet “this makes sense” kind of way.

Structuring Pages for Conversion

The structure of a website page matters more than many people expect. A homepage, for instance, often acts like a quick overview of the brand. Service pages then go deeper, explaining solutions and benefits in more detail.

Readers glide through pages when they are well organized. Headlines lead the eye, brief paragraphs maintain the rhythm, and calls-to-action come at appropriate points.

Nothing should feel forced. The goal is simply to make the next step obvious.

Writing with Clarity and Persuasion

Persuasive writing sometimes gets misunderstood. It doesn’t mean filling pages with dramatic promises or aggressive sales language. In fact, that approach usually pushes readers away.

Strong website copy simply makes decisions easier. It answers questions before visitors even think to ask them. It removes confusion. And it explains value in a way that feels straightforward and believable.

When the message is clear, people feel more comfortable moving forward.

How Professional Web Copywriting Improves Website Performance

Professional copywriting goes beyond simply enhancing site appeal. From the second they arrive, it alters how people behave on the site.

Stronger First Impressions

Often, visitors form views much faster than corporations anticipate. Within a few seconds of arriving on a website, they determine whether the business appears trustworthy, perplexing, or somewhere in between.

Visitors may immediately know they have arrived at the appropriate place thanks to clear headlines and directed messaging. Readers who grasp what the company provides without difficulty, and who understand the text, are far more likely to keep reading.

Higher Engagement and Conversions

When website copy flows well, visitors naturally move deeper into the site. They read service pages, check testimonials, and maybe browse a blog post or two.

Gradually, the website starts to feel helpful rather than static. And that engagement often leads to conversions, contact forms, consultation requests, and purchases. It doesn’t happen instantly every time, but good copy removes friction from the process.

Clear Brand Messaging

Brand perception is also improved by consistency across pages. The business seems more cohesive when the tone is consistent, and the messaging stays laser-sharp.

Over time, consumers start to connect that clarity with professionalism. The brand is more memorable, which counts more than people sometimes realize.
